Freud, Jung, and Psychoanalysis : History of Psychology - Part 2 / Promedion (Firm).

This program shows how the theories of evolution and adaptation influenced new ideas about human consciousness during the 19th century. It also explains how Helmholtz, Wundt, James, and Münsterberg set the stage for Freud, Jung, and Adler.
